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ShPOROChKI.doc
Скачиваний:
16
Добавлен:
26.09.2019
Размер:
339.97 Кб
Скачать

36. Управление приложением пользователя.

Пользователь БД (user) - это физическое или юридическое лицо, которое имеет доступ к БД и пользуется услугами информационной системы для получения информации.

Существуют различные категории пользователей:

Конечные пользователи. Это основная категория пользователей, в интересах которых создается БД. В зависимости от особенностей создаваемой БД круг конечных пользователей может различаться. Это могут быть случайные пользователи, которые обращаются за информацией к БД время от времени и регулярные пользователи.

По умолчанию при открытии пользователем БД открывается окно БД. Однако можно предусмотреть открытие не этого окна, а кнопочной формы для управления БД. Это позволяет сделать команда Сервис/ Параметры запуска. Не в каждой БД могут быть выделены все типы пользователей. При разработке информационных систем с использованием настольных СУБД администратор БД, администратор приложений и разработчик часто существовали в одном лице.

База данных взаимодействует в соответствующей среде со множеством пользователей. Пользователи могут предъявлять противоречивые требования к базе данных. Следовательно, возникает проблема координации деятельности пользователей и управления целостностью данных  и защитой БД. Необходимость решения этой проблемы вызвало необходимость администрирования в  базы данных.

37.Администрирование бд. Защита бд. Восстановление бд. Сжатие бд.

Сжатие БД 

Для обеспечения оптимальной производительности БД рекомендуется регулярно выполнять ее сжатие.

Сжимать можно открытую или закрытую БД по команде:

Сервис/Служебные программы/Сжать и восстановить базу данных

Можно также производить автоматическое сжатие при закрытии БД, выполнив последовательность действий:

Окно БД Сервис/Параметры Þ вкладка Общие Þ установить флажок Сжимать при закрытии

Сжатие базы данных с помощью  MDE-файла

Сохранение БД в формате .MDE приводит к ее сжатию. В результате  будет оптимизировано использование памяти, что повысит быстродействие БД.

Защита БД в Access

З. на уровне пользователя

 Наиболее гибкий и распространенный способ защиты БД – это защита на уровне пользователей. Этот способ позволяет:

· защитить БД от повреждения из-за неумышленного изменения пользователями таблиц, запросов, форм, отчетов и макросов;

· защитить конфиденциальные сведения в БД.

 СУБД Access по умолчанию создает две группы пользователей БД: администраторы и пользователи.

Разрешения администраторам:

· установка пароля БД;

· репликация БД;

· изменение параметров открытия БД;

· предоставление разрешений на доступ группам пользователей;

· все разрешения на объекты БД – таблицы, запросы, формы, отчеты, макросы.

Разрешения группам пользователей

 Только Чтение (Открытие БД, просмотр данных таблицы и результата запроса)

Обновление данных (Открытие БД, просмотр и изменение данных таблицы и результата запроса)

Новые данные (Открытие БД, просмотр и вставка данных в таблицу и результат запроса)

З. с помощью пароля. Для защиты файла БД (.mdb), который используется совместно небольшой группой пользователей или на автономном компьютере, обычно оказывается достаточно установки пароля для его открытия. После установки пароля при каждом открытии БД будет запрашиваться пароль. После открытия БД все объекты становятся доступными для пользователя (пока не определены другие типы защиты).

З. с помощью скрытия объектов. С целью защиты объектов БД можно скрывать их в окне БД. (Выдел. что нужно – Серв./Парам. на вкладке Вид - флаг скр. Объ-ы.)

С целью восстановления БД в случае ее повреждения рекомендуется всегда создавать ее резервную копию.

З. с помощью резерв. Копии. Скопировать файл БД на резервный носитель можно с помощью Проводника Windows, папки "Мой компьютер", команды MS-DOS copy,  программ-архиваторов.

Если была установлена защита БД на уровне пользователей, то следует также создавать резервную копию файла рабочей группы, который содержит сведения о пользователях, входящих в рабочую группу (имена учетных записей пользователей, их пароли и имена групп, в которые входят пользователи). Если этот файл потерян или поврежден, то открытие БД будет невозможно до тех пор, пока этот файл не будет восстановлен или создан заново.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]